当前位置:首页 » 云服务器 » 8266连接阿里云服务器

8266连接阿里云服务器

发布时间: 2025-07-01 07:23:38

A. DIY像素时钟(基于开源AWTRIX项目)

近期闲暇之余,偶然间发现了AWTRIX2项目,回想起之前一直心驰神往的积木,于是萌生了自制像素时钟的想法。经过一番准备,最终成果呈现在眼前。

首先,让我们来欣赏一下最终成果的演示:

从左至右:web端控制界面、可自定义的APP控制。

当然,你也可以选择自己编写APP,尽管使用的B4J编程语言教程相对较少,不过我正致力于深入研究。

——分割线——

接下来,我们将进入制作教程的环节。

一、材料准备

1. 核心电子元件:选用D1 mini板,价格非常亲民。

2. 全彩8×32像素软屏:价格相对较高,为65rmb,但考虑到效果,投入是值得的。

3. 小电子器件:各种低价的小部件,一买就是一包,数量较多。

4. 电源:选用5V4A的电源。

此外,为了实现像素风的美感,还需要以下辅助材料:

5. LED栅格:为像素软屏的灯光隔开,增加像素化效果。

6. PVC薄片黑色+A3白纸:与LED栅格组合,合成像素风屏幕。

7. 外壳:外壳的解决方案多种多样,最简单的方案是3D打印,但考虑到成本,可以选择微积木拼装,设计时间虽多,但最终效果还是不错的。或者,更经济的方案是使用黑色硬纸(如鞋盒、快递盒等)制作一个盒子。

至此,制作功能强大、颜值在线像素时钟所需的材料就准备完成了。不过,我们并未满足于此,AWTRIX项目提供拓展方案,如光敏电阻实现随光强改变屏幕亮度,红外手势传感实现手势控制等。

考虑到成本,我仅添加了随光线强度改变屏幕亮度的功能,所需额外材料包括:光敏电阻+金属膜1k电阻。

二、D1 mini板刷机

下载ESP8266刷机软件(Windows版:ESP8266Flasher,提取码:8qyy)和刷机固件(firmware.bin,提取码:jze0)。通过USB线将D1 mini板连接至电脑,启动ESP8266Flasher.exe,完成刷机流程。刷机完成后,使用杜邦线连接D1 mini板和像素软屏。

三、极简连线测试

测试通过后,连接USB供电,如果像素软屏出现一串绿色英文,即表示测试成功。

四、服务端设置

AWTRIX项目需要实时联网获取服务端数据,因此需要先设置服务端。我利用阿里云免费的6个月学生服务器,选择云服务器作为服务端。

1. 云服务器设置:配置Java环境,下载并运行awtrix程序。开放7000/7001端口以传输数据。

2. 电脑作为服务端设置:安装Java运行环境,下载awtrix.jar文件,使用命令行启动程序。

五、像素时钟设置

通过手机连接时钟的WiFi(“AWTRIX Controller”,密码:awtrixxx),然后手动输入地址172.217.28.1进行设置。连接家里的无线网络后,输入SSID和密码,设置云服务器IP地址或电脑显示的IP地址,保存设置。最终,时钟将显示时间。

六、完整连线及外观完善

完成基础功能测试后,进行完整的连线及外观优化。确保电路连接无误,微积木外壳设计和内部布线合理,最后对屏幕进行封装,确保整体美感。

七、WEB端控制像素时钟

接通电源后,通过http://云服务器IP或电脑显示的IP:7000进入web界面,即可控制像素时钟。项目支持通过API实现手机控制时钟开关等功能,但还在研究阶段。

附上3D打印文件以供参考(提取码:ft1y,其中LEDGrid2x.stl建议打印,其他文件打印成本较高)。至此,自制像素时钟的教程就告一段落。希望这段经历能为你的DIY之路增添一份独特的体验与成就感。

热点内容
iqoo浏览器缓存路径 发布:2025-07-01 23:12:38 浏览:690
明日之后如何获得最新服务器 发布:2025-07-01 23:12:35 浏览:49
tv加密频道 发布:2025-07-01 23:10:58 浏览:622
如何找到5d4通信密码 发布:2025-07-01 23:03:35 浏览:232
华为pop服务器地址怎么填 发布:2025-07-01 23:02:44 浏览:461
访问量赚钱 发布:2025-07-01 22:47:58 浏览:381
卫士开门软件原始密码是多少 发布:2025-07-01 22:42:17 浏览:955
elp编程 发布:2025-07-01 22:39:21 浏览:103
光遇安卓为什么录制不了视频 发布:2025-07-01 22:39:18 浏览:747
5s访问限制密码忘了 发布:2025-07-01 22:34:29 浏览:60